Swap Werkzeug for Caddy as the protocol layer for http and https decoy
services. Flask keeps owning app logic (fake_app, custom_body, headers,
syslog) on 127.0.0.1:8080; Caddy terminates h1/h2/h2c/h3 on the wire
with real-world TLS/QUIC fingerprints.
- Add `multi_enum` FieldType to ServiceConfigField + _coerce
- Add `http_versions` field to HTTPService (h1/h2c) and HTTPSService
(h1/h2/h3); selecting h3 emits UDP/443 port mapping in compose
- Rewrite both Dockerfiles with multi-stage Caddy binary copy +
setcap for port binding as the logrelay user
- Entrypoints parse HTTP_VERSIONS JSON, render a Caddyfile, start
Flask in background, wait for it, then exec Caddy
- https/server.py drops direct TLS handling; Caddy owns the cert
- Add ProxyFix to both server.py so Flask sees real attacker IPs
